Output 3e72abee0361d8b78e0f7fc416f53745219626f003e62ab50332a203b2656261:12

value
1320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d603de7735ad59bb21ab2bae7f11fb2e2f15a45 OP_EQUAL
address
DAjd3xYbvS86yFtzLNX1ZzywxA93EzTwcF
transaction
3e72abee0361d8b78e0f7fc416f53745219626f003e62ab50332a203b2656261
spent
true